But, if used with out further qualifiers, the time period tends to mean the food originally from the central and japanese parts of the principle island Java. Now broadly obtainable all through the archipelago, Javanese cuisine options an array of merely seasoned dishes, the predominant flavourings the Javanese favour being peanuts, chillies, sugar , and numerous fragrant spices. All too typically, many backpackers appear to fall into a rut of consuming nothing however nasi goreng , however there are much more fascinating options lurking about if you’re adventurous sufficient to hunt them out. In addition to Javanese delicacies, Minang and Sundanese dishes have unfold all through the country. Mie tarempa is exclusive for its reddish seems, elective alternative of meat, and extensive and chewy noodles. The style of the dish may be described as a combination of sweet, bitter, and spicy. Dabu-dabu consists of diced pink chili peppers, bird’s eye chili, shallots, red and green tomatoes, salt, sugar, and mixed with recent calamansi juice. — Indonesian fish soup, the approach is native to Sumatra especially in Palembang, but has unfold to Java and Kalimantan.
